Leadership Review Briefing — Supplier Renewal

Topic: Verdane Components contract, expiring end of Q2. Current terms: three-year fixed pricing, 45-day payment window. Verdane proposes a 4% uplift plus volume rebates. Alternative bid from Kelso Fabrication is cheaper but unproven. Procurement recommends renewal with a two-year cap. Department heads should note the strategic rationale below.

management briefing: The pricing group signed off on a budget of $40.7 million for Project Holath. The renewal with Holethax Holdings closes at $35.8 million a year, 63 percent above the last contract.

Handover Note — Insurance Renewal

To incoming director Pell Arvison: the Merrowgate policy renews in six weeks. Broker quotes are in, with liability premiums up 14%. I have flagged the warehouse valuation for reassessment before binding. Please review the exclusions carefully. The renewal strategy follows from the plan below.

internal memo for tagef-hadup: Gross margin on Ulaath came in at 15 percent against a plan of 5 percent. Only 7 of the 120 pilot accounts renewed Ulaath, so a churn review is set for October 15.

The quiet room on the top floor of Pellwright Tower is available to all staff for focused work. No meetings, calls, or hot-desking inside. Lights and ventilation run on motion sensors, so nothing needs switching off when you leave. The door stays locked outside core hours; to get in before 8am or after 6pm, enter the code below.

turnstile pass: bdg-YEOZLM-79341408

Night-shift staff: Floor 4 of the Tellhaven Building opens this week. After 21:00, access is via the rear stairwell only; the lifts are locked out overnight during the settling period. Complete a walk-through of the new floor once per shift and log it. The stairwell keypad accepts the code below.

badge for yahop-fawep: bdg-XBKXI-68071